How Our Sewage Water Extraction Process Works
When you call us for Sewage Water Extraction in Matthews, NC, our team will arrive quickly to assess the situation and develop a customized plan to extract the sewage water and restore your home. Here’s what you can expect:
Step 1: Assessment and Planning
Quick assessment of the affected area to find out the extent of the damage. Our team will find out the best course of action to extract the sewage water and restore your home.
Step 2: Equipment Setup and Extraction
Our team will set up specialized equipment to extract the sewage water, including pumps and hoses designed to handle the job safely and efficiently.
Step 3: Water Removal and Drying
Our team will remove the standing water and dry the affected area using specialized equipment to prevent further damage and contamination.
Step 4: Sanitizing and Disinfecting
We’ll sanitize and disinfect the affected area to remove any remaining bacteria, viruses, or other contaminants.
Step 5: Reconstruction and Repair
Our team will reconstruct and repair your home to its original condition, including any necessary repairs to walls, floors, and other damaged areas.

Sewage Water Extraction Cost in Matthews, NC
The cost of Sewage Water Extraction in Matthews, NC will depend on the severity, size of the affected area, and local conditions. Here are some estimated price ranges for our services:
| Service | Typical Price Range | What Affects Cost |
|---|---|---|
| Initial Assessment and Planning | $100 – $500 | Severity of damage, size of affected area, and local conditions. |
| Equipment Setup and Extraction | $500 – $2,000 | Size of affected area, type of equipment needed, and labor costs. |
| Water Removal and Drying | $1,000 – $5,000 | Size of affected area, type of equipment needed, and labor costs. |
| Sanitizing and Disinfecting | $500 – $2,000 | Size of affected area, type of equipment needed, and labor costs. |
| Reconstruction and Repair | $2,000 – $10,000 | Size of affected area, type of repairs needed, and labor costs. |
